DHL

I created a few animations for a sideshow for DHL, used at a recent meeting of theirs. This was the most technical of them to achieve. Due to the lack of processing power of my computer, I had to use Mental ray proxy objects for the vans and people; this meant that there wasn't a single rig in the scene and the animation was taken from pre processed files. This animation was a graphic to represent the growth & scalability of the company, and is the one I'm most proud of. DHL scale slide from Mark Slight on Vimeo .

Freewall project proposal

Image
This image was created as part of a project proposal for Freewall. Freewall specialise in functional office partitions made up of interchangeable sections. The image is based on an image from their catalogue, and was created from modelling to rendering in 5 hours. This was only supposed to be a taster, a supplement, to go with the written proposal. Dark Side of Dark Ages

This short, I created in my second year of the 3d CGI Animation and Modelling Bsc course at Bournemouth and Poole College. I used 3D Studio Max, VUE5 Infinite and Terragen for the 3D elements with the composition done in Combustion. Dark Side of Dark Ages from Mark Slight on Vimeo .
